The pioneering  Burpham Neighbourhood Forum has announced details of its first first public meeting. It will be held on Saturday, March 9th at the Church of the Holy Spirit on New Inn Lane.

Trevor Wicks, Chairman of the Forum said “We wish to invite everyone from Burpham to come to the meeting to learn more about what the Forum and Neighbourhood Plan is all about and how they might get involved.

“There is a lot of work to do and something for everyone, young and old no matter what experience or abilities.”

Cllr Christian Holliday (Con, Burpham) said: “I’m delighted Burpham is the first area of Guildford to take forward the flagship policy of neighbourhood planning. This is a real chance for the community to shape the future of Burpham.

“I encourage everyone, including those considering neighbourhood planning elsewhere in Guildford borough, to come to the meeting on 9th March. The Forum is a powerful tool for change that should be put to good use.”
